Output 8788b7b79374102a11ec726a40907a74da04f0096f5745e8c1d091f23cdfc5bf:0

value
1578761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f69e5c1be44036ac2466d6299659554a532417f OP_EQUAL
address
3DJibnvhw6EDNPKAHrb78vqgV29PSmEnMT
transaction
8788b7b79374102a11ec726a40907a74da04f0096f5745e8c1d091f23cdfc5bf
confirmations
318473
spent
true